Frequently Asked Questions about OSU AP Credit

1. How many AP courses can I take?

There is no limit to the number of AP courses you can take.

2. Can I take AP exams after I graduate high school?

Yes, you can take AP exams at any age.

3. Do all colleges and universities accept OSU AP credit?

OSU AP credit is widely accepted at colleges and universities throughout the United States.

5. What is the difference between AP and IB credit?

AP and IB are both college credit programs offered in high school. AP courses are more focused on a specific subject, while IB courses offer a broader, interdisciplinary approach.

6. Which AP courses are the most challenging?

Calculus, Physics, and Computer Science are typically considered the most challenging AP courses.

7. How do I prepare for AP exams?

Take practice tests, join study groups, and review the course material regularly.

8. What are the benefits of taking AP courses even if I don’t plan on taking the exam?

AP courses provide a rigorous academic experience that prepares students for college success, regardless of whether they take the exam.
